39.4% of women in Gurdaspur own land in their name, better than the typical district. 88.3% take part in all three major household decisions, better than the typical district. The District Legal Services Authority provides the free legal aid that backs these rights when they are contested.

77% of registered enterprises are in services while 23% are in manufacturing. Only 3% of employment is in small and medium enterprises. 63% of school-age children are enrolled in higher secondary school (classes 9–12). Only 22% of ITI trainers are certified.

In Gurdaspur, which ranks 14 of 23 in Punjab for youth opportunity, the overall opportunity score is 51.3 out of 100. It runs ahead of the national picture on women who own a house at 69.8%, women's freedom of movement at 60.5% and households in the poorest wealth group at 2.5%.
